Maximum Merchandise Private Limited is assessed as Moderate with a Trust Score of 64/100. Maximum Merchandise Private Limited is a private limited indian non-government company incorporated in 2007, operating in the Real Estate and Construction sector. Reported revenue has declined across its recent filed years. It was profitable in its latest filed year. Based on MCA filings and public records, it currently shows a high compliance risk and low financial risk profile.
